Where are downloads stored?

Where are downloads stored on an iPad2? Downloaded a PDF file ,opened it but can't figure out where downloads such as these are stored for later retrieval. On an iMac, I can choose a folder to save to or save to the desktop. Thanks

There is no central file store in an iOS device as there is in Mac OS X. Documents are stored within the relevant app. What did you use to download this PDF?

Unless you copied it (via 'open in') to another app then it won't be stored on the iPad e.g. if you opened it in Safari then it is only in Safari's cache and won't be accessible.


If you download the iBooks app to the iPad then you should be able to use 'open in' to copy the PDF to the that - just open the PDF in Safari, tap on it, and you should get 'open in iBooks' appear at the top. Similarly in Mail you should be able to 'open in' PDF attachments to the iBooks app. They should then copy to your computer's iTunes via File > Transfer Purchases
